The integrated anchor points allow you to securely wire your bonsai tree to the pot. This prevents the tree from shifting while the roots are establishing, which is essential for proper development and stability.
Air pruning occurs when roots reach the aeration holes and stop growing due to exposure to air, which triggers the plant to branch out and create a denser, more fibrous root system. This results in a healthier, more vigorous tree compared to a single, circling taproot.
